Table 2 List of the Pritchardia morphological characters that were included in analysis 2

From: Evaluating multiple criteria for species delimitation: an empirical example using Hawaiian palms (Arecaceae: Pritchardia)

Character

Character State

1. Hastula shape

0 = rounded

 

1 = triangular, apiculate

2. Degree of panicle branching

0 = two orders

 

1 = three orders

3. Inflorescence length

0 = shorter than petioles

 

1 = equal

 

2 = longer than petioles

4. Petiole fiber density

0 = scare to moderate

 

1 = abundant

5. Abaxial leaf blade folds

0 = glaucous

 

1 = cottony, mealy indumentum

6. Abaxial leaf blade cover

0 = green

 

1 = silvery-gray

7. Leaf blade shape

0 = nearly circular

 

1 = diamond

8. Leaf blade with waxy, glaucous bloom

0 = absent

 

1 = present

9. Leaf blade surface

0 = flat

 

1 = nearly flat, undulate

10. Leaf tips

0 = drooping

 

1 = stiff

11. Lepidia density

0 = absent

 

1 = incompletely covered

 

2 = completely covered

12. Rachillae tomentum

0 = glabrous

 

1 = velutinous

 

2 = floccose, lanate

13. Rachillae viscosity

0 = absent

 

1 = present

14. Style - ovary ratio

0 = equal

 

1 = style longer

 

2 = style shorter

15. Outer calyx venation

0 = absent

 

1 = conspicuous

 

2 = present near opening with finer lines

16. Calyx indumentum

0 = glabrous

 

1 = tomentose

 

2 = viscous

17. Fruit ridges

0 = absent

 

1 = present

18. Fruit shape

0 = globose

 

1 = ellipsoid

 

2 = ovoid

 

3 = obovoid

 

4 = oblate

19. Fruit length

0 = < 3 cm

 

1 = > 3 cm

  1. Characters states were identified from herbarium specimens at BISH, NY, PTBG, and US and derived from the most recent review of the genus [30].
